When pairing white with colors to achieve a lively look, consider vibrant colors like bright yellow, electric blue, or hot pink. These colors can contrast with white and add energy to the overall appearance.
Black pairs well with various colors, depending on the desired look. Classic combinations include white, gray, and silver for a modern, sleek appearance, while brighter colors like red or yellow can create a vibrant and energetic look. Neutral colors like navy or olive green offer a more subdued, timeless style. It's also common to use black with itself, creating a monochromatic look, or with patterns that include black and other colors.
When pairing colors with navy blue, it is often recommended to choose complementary colors like red, orange, or purple. These colors create a striking contrast. Alternatively, using analogous colors like dark blue, midnight blue, or black can create a harmonious blend. It's also common to pair navy blue with neutral colors like gray or beige for a more understated look.

Red is a primary color and one of the three colors from which all others can be made. It is visible light with a wavelength between 620 and 750 nanometers. In culture, red often symbolizes passion, danger, or power. In art, red is used to convey emotion and intensity.
